Package org.eclipse.net4j.signal
A framework for request/response based communication on top of the Net4j transport layer.
-
Interface Summary Interface Description ISignalProtocol<INFRA_STRUCTURE> -
Class Summary Class Description AcknowledgeCompressedStringsIndication AcknowledgeCompressedStringsRequest Indication Represents the receiver side of a one-waysignal
, i.e., one with no response.IndicationWithMonitoring Represents the receiver side of a two-waysignal
with additional support for remote progress monitoring.IndicationWithResponse Represents the receiver side of a two-waysignal
, i.e., one with a response.MonitorCanceledIndication MonitorCanceledRequest MonitorProgressIndication MonitorProgressRequest Request Represents the sender side of a one-waysignal
, i.e., one with no response.RequestWithConfirmation<RESULT> Represents the sender side of a two-waysignal
, i.e., one with a response.RequestWithMonitoring<RESULT> Represents the sender side of a two-waysignal
with additional support for remote progress monitoring.Signal Represents a single communications use-case in the scope of asignal protocol
.SignalActor Represents the sender side of asignal
.SignalCounter SignalFinishedEvent<INFRA_STRUCTURE> SignalProtocol<INFRA_STRUCTURE> The default implementation of asignal protocol
.SignalProtocol.TimeoutChangedEvent SignalReactor Represents the receiver side of asignal
.SignalScheduledEvent<INFRA_STRUCTURE> -
Exception Summary Exception Description RemoteException An exception that wraps an exception that has been thrown during the execution of a remotesignal
.SignalProtocol.InvalidSignalIDException